About Polly
Polly is a gentle soul who instantly makes those around her feel calm. She’s got an extremely sweet, puppy-like face that is always eagerly seeking cuddles and affection. She’s not gregarious or outgoing, but her lovely nature worms it’s way into the hearts of everyone she meets.
Polly has transitioned seamlessly into the life of a pet, handling new experiences with style and grace. She’s a master at walking up stairs, is toilet-trained and walks wonderfully on a lead. She has her funny moments too. At first upon seeing herself in the mirror, she thought it was another dog and instantly started trying to play with her own reflection. And sometimes she’ll scratch her ear with her hind leg and then start attacking her own foot, much to the amusement of those around her.
Polly would cope living as an only-dog but she might benefit from some company to keep her entertained throughout the day. She loves meeting new dogs on her daily walks and will go out of her way to greet them along the journey.
Polly has a lot of love to give and is waiting for a special family to make her life complete

Adoption details
Dogs are pack animals and Greyhounds, in particular, are very familiar with being surrounded by other dogs in their racing kennel environment. For this reason, when left alone without people or other dogs for company, they can be prone to separation anxiety which can manifest in destructive and/or noisy behaviour. Yes, they may "grow out" of it after a few weeks in their new home, but why put the dog through that stress to ultimately live all day alone, while everyone is at work? As a result we do not rehome dogs into households where they are left on their own for more than 4 hours per day, without either people or another dog for company.
During the COVID crisis, not all of our rescued Greyhounds will have the usual socialisation with other dogs so we may advise to use a muzzle in some situations until the dog is fully socialised.

Following your initial application, we conduct a home check. Our dogs are placed on a two week trial. The adoption fee is paid at time of placement and reimbursed if the trial is unsuccessful.
After the trial period is deemed successful, the adoption process is finalised.
